Fire alarm activates in Yonkers apartment building, Yonkers NY
A fire alarm was triggered in an apartment building near Warburton Avenue in Yonkers. The smoke detector indicated a possible issue in a third-floor apartment. Fire units responded and are investigating, but no visible signs of smoke or fire were found.
